The Office for Bilingualism and Foreign Languages of the Provincial
Council's Department of Italian Culture has announced also for 2002 -
as in previous years - an international prize-winning competition for
dissertations that form part of a first degree and for scientific
research in the field of plurilingualism.  Two categories of prizes
are provided one for degree thesis and another for research papers. In
both cases a financial recognition is provided and, at the jury's
discretion, a publication of a synthesis of the research paper by an
international publishing house may be possible.  More details about
regulations and admission to the prize-winning competition are
available at our website: www.provincia.bz.it/centromultilingue.
